Dr. Madeleine Orr is Assistant Professor of Sports Ecology at the University of Toronto and founder of the Sport Ecology Group. She was named to the Forbes’ Sports 30 Under 30 list, and works to bridge the fields of sport management, natural resource science, and environmental policy. Her research focuses on climate vulnerability and adaptation, highlights the role of athletes as climate activists, and measures the impacts of sport on climate.

Lew Blaustein spent much of his career supporting businesses and helping nonprofits build their green brands through marketing, communications, and consulting. He is the proud founder of GreenSportsBlog and EcoAthletes, which both work to inspire athletes to take and lead climate action.
